Transform CW's flat module structure into a strict 4-zone layered architecture:
Layer 0: runtime/ — foundational types (no external deps)
Layer 1: engine/ — processing pipeline (depends only on runtime/)
Layer 2: lang/ — Clojure language impl (depends on runtime/ + engine/)
Layer 3: app/ — application entry points (depends on all)
Dependency rule: lower layers NEVER import from higher layers.
Measured by scripts/zone_check.sh. Total: 134 violations.
runtime(L0) -> engine(L1): 8 imports (bootstrap from value/lifecycle/stm/thread_pool/macro/ns_loader; gc→compiler)
runtime(L0) -> lang(L2): 10 imports (macro→builtins/interop; ns_loader→builtins; collections/value→builtins; lifecycle→builtins)
runtime(L0) -> app(L3): 6 imports (value→wasm/types x6)
engine(L1) -> lang(L2): 108 imports (bootstrap→builtins x7; eval_engine→builtins x~60; tree_walk→builtins x13; vm→builtins x5; analyzer→interop x2)
lang(L2) -> app(L3): 2 imports (cljw_wasm→wasm/)
Root cause: bootstrap.zig (3,624 LOC) in runtime/ orchestrates all modules.
eval_engine.zig test functions import builtins/registry.zig ~60 times.

Extract callFnVal from bootstrap.zig into runtime/dispatch.zig using
vtable pattern. This breaks the core circular dependency.
Before (bootstrap.zig imports TreeWalk + VM):
pub fn callFnVal(alloc, fn_val, args) !Value {
switch (fn_val.kind) {
.treewalk => TreeWalk.callBridge(...), // imports evaluator/
.bytecode => VM.callBridge(...), // imports vm/
}
}After (dispatch.zig uses function pointers):
// runtime/dispatch.zig — Layer 0, no upward imports
pub const FnDispatch = struct {
treewalkCall: *const fn(...) anyerror!Value,
bytecodeCall: *const fn(...) anyerror!Value,
};
pub var table: FnDispatch = undefined;
pub fn callFnVal(alloc, fn_val, args) !Value {
switch (fn_val.kind) {
.treewalk => table.treewalkCall(...),
.bytecode => table.bytecodeCall(...),
}
}// Initialization (in engine/ or app/ init):
dispatch.table = .{
.treewalkCall = TreeWalk.callBridge,
.bytecodeCall = VM.callBridge,
};Files: src/runtime/dispatch.zig (new), src/runtime/bootstrap.zig (extract),
all callers of bootstrap.callFnVal → dispatch.callFnVal
Gate: All tests pass. bench/run_bench.sh --quick — no regression.
Risk: High. Hot path. Benchmark carefully.

- One sub-task = one commit. Never combine R1+R2 in a single commit.
- Structure changes only. No logic changes in refactoring commits. If a bug is found, fix it in a SEPARATE commit before/after the move.
- Full test suite every commit.
